Transaction 43b195d25a27964e197637a985a24d303882063b11828bb6334cec7127449992

1 Input
2 Outputs
  • 43b195d25a27964e197637a985a24d303882063b11828bb6334cec7127449992:0
  • value  55124480
    address  3BhRCTjM8Y3owQ2WR5U59bYhDDGPHd5bmf
  • 43b195d25a27964e197637a985a24d303882063b11828bb6334cec7127449992:1
  • value  2350000
    address  3DneGb5TPBL2b5uRP8YreCqd5YLD8SHL9g